    This is what I have left after cooking Nigella's ham in coca-cola recipe. She says not to throw away the cooking liquid, but I'm struggling to think what I can use it for. Any ideas?

    Add dark muscovado sugar to taste, reduce it, use as a glaze for roast duck.

    A few years ago I used the left-over stock from the Coca-cola ham to make the Black Bean Soup - as suggested in 1 of Nigella's book.

    Let's just say, that it was the worst tasting soup ever! :(

    Think you're just better off dumping the coca-cola stock - it's done it's work in flavouring the ham anyways!
